The Silt Verses Roleplaying Game Writing Contest
We are holding a writing contest for The Silt Verses Roleplaying Game! There are three tracks for submissions: Faith sheet, Assignment, and Journey Scene.

Submission Guidelines
- You can submit one entry for each track (Faith sheet, Assignment, or Journey Scene).
- Each entry should be no longer than 1500 words for a Faith sheet, 3500 words for an Assignment, and no more than 300 words for a Journey Scene. If you submit one of each, you must submit them separately.
- Submissions must be in a Google Doc, 11 pt. Arial, with no special formatting (bold, italics, and bullet points are fine). Your name should not be included anywhere on the Google Doc.
- Send a link to your Google Doc to Jason Cordova, who will be organizing the entries for the judges, via email: jason.cordova@hey.com. Subject line: “THE SILT VERSES RPG - FAITH SHEET” or “THE SILT VERSES RPG - ASSIGNMENT” or “THE SILT VERSES RPG - JOURNEY SCENE.” By submitting, you are representing your entry is a work of your own creation.
- When you send your submission email, indicate if you wish to opt-out of the public viewing folder (see Public Viewing Folder section, below).
- The deadline for submissions is 11:59 PM Eastern on February 25th, 2024.

Public Viewing Folder
Entries will be made available for public viewing after the deadline for submissions has passed. If you don’t want your entry included in the public viewing folder, you can opt out by telling us so when you send your submission email.
Judging Criteria and Announcement of Winners
The entries will be judged on writing quality, creativity, and playability. The entries will also be judged blind, meaning the judges will not know who wrote which submission. The judging panel will be announced at a later time. The winners and runners-up will be announced in late March during a special podcast episode.

Publication and Text Ownership
You own the text of your entry and are free to publish it wherever you wish after the announcement of winners. If you publish it commercially, please check in with us before using any named characters, entities, or locations from either the Silt Verses audio drama or roleplaying game, apart from the general setting materials. Additionally, your commercial publication should say "This product is not associated with Gauntlet Publishing or Eskew Productions, but it is published with their permission" somewhere on the document. We are not actively seeking to publish any entries (again, the contest is for fun) but if something catches our eye that would be a good fit for our plans, we will make a formal publishing offer to the entrant. If the winner or a runner-up receives such an offer, we will pay our publishing rate in addition to their prize money.
